HALO Laser

The HALO is the world’s first hybrid fractional laser and has become known for the “HALO-glow” or the flawless complexion you get after your treatment. The Halo simultaneously delivers two different wavelengths into the same microscopic treatment zone, while leaving a portion of the epidermis intact for a faster recovery time. Each treatment is fully customized to deliver the most precise, comfortable, and consistent ablative technology on the market. Fine lines, texture, large pores, sun damage, dullness and scars can all be addressed with this technology.

Q: How many treatments will I need?

A: Due to its fractionated nature, most patients require one to two HALO treatments to achieve their goals. Then maintain your results with a HALO treatment once or twice per year as needed.

Q: What skin types can HALO be used on?

A: HALO treatments can be performed on the face and body for most skin types. With darker skin types (type III-IV), you may be required to pre-treat with a pigment inhibitor.

Q: What skin concerns does Halo address?

A: HALO is known as the “Holy Grail” of skin treatments—it addresses pigmentation, fine lines, acne scars and textural issues all in a single modality. Depending on your needs, we may recommend a combination of HALO and BBL for an even more dramatic result.

Q: How do I prepare for a HALO treatment?

A: During your consultation, we will recommend some topical products that will prepare your skin, and reduce healing time after the treatment.

Please use sun protection and stay out of the sun for 1-2 weeks before your treatment.

Please arrive to your appointment with no makeup and clean skin.

Q: Does a HALO treatment hurt?

A: The treatment feel very warm and we recommend using a high-grade topical anesthetic for about 30 minutes before treatment. In addition, a chilling device will also be used to keep the skin cool during treatments, which can help ease any discomfort.

Q: What can I expect after a Halo Treatment?

A: Following the treatment, your skin be red and feel hot for several hours. The day following your treatment, expect your skin to be pink and you may also experience swelling. On day 3-4 your skin will begin to feel rough and dry, like sandpaper, and this will all begin to flake off revealing a smooth, rejuvenated appearance known as the HALO glow!

BBL Laser

The BBL (Broad Band Light) laser is the most powerful light-based laser on the market. It is one of the most efficient and customizable treatments for patients who want to maintain youthful skin and an even complexion. It is effective at treating sun-damage, hyperpigmentation, vascular lesions, acne and other skin conditions associated with aging. The interchangeable light filters allow us to treat these conditions with precision.

During treatment, light energy is delivered to the skin, gently heating the outer layers to stimulate collagen production and promote regeneration. There is a thermoelectric monitoring system and sapphire cooling crystal to maximize patient safety and comfort. BBL is the only light-based therapy that can alter the expression of genes associated with aging.

The BBL can specifically target dark spots on the face, neck, chest, hands, and shoulders. Pigment in the skin will come up to the surface, and initially appear darker. Then over then next week the pigment will flake off. This innovative technology can also be used for hair removal, redness, dull skin, broken capillaries (telangiectasias), bruising and rosacea. For maximum results, many patients will combine treatments with HALO laser.

Q: What skin types can be treated with BBL?

A: BBL can safely be used on all skin types. All patients require a test spot prior to treatment, which can be done at the time of consultation. We recommend that all patients start treating their skin with a topical pigment inhibitor, and of course, always use sunscreen.

Q: Does a BBL treatment hurt?

A: The use of topical anesthetic should be a decision between you and your provider. However, it’s typically unnecessary as BBL’s sapphire crystal keeps the skin cool during treatment while allowing the light to reach its target safely.

Q: How many treatments will I need?

A: Patients require more than one treatment to achieve desired results. Most of the pigment is not sitting right at the surface of the skin, so multiple sessions are required to bring the pigment to the surface so it can come off. We recommend a series of 3 Treatments.

Q: What can I expect after a BBL treatment?

A: For a few hours after, you will feel like you have a slight sunburn. The following day you may experience some swelling. For a small number of patients, swelling may persist for 3-4 days. Within a week, pigment in the skin will come up to the surface, and initially appear darker. Over the next four to seven days, the pigment will begin to flake off.
